What is a direct client virtual assistant?

Direct Client Virtual Assistants are professionals who provide administrative, technical, or creative support to clients remotely, usually working directly for the client rather than through an agency. Their tasks may include scheduling, email management, research, data entry, and more, depending on the client’s needs. Working directly with clients allows Virtual Assistants to build stronger relationships and tailor their services to specific requirements. This role often requires excellent communication, organizational skills, and proficiency with digital tools.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a direct client virtual assistant?

To thrive as a Direct Client Virtual Assistant, you need strong organizational abilities, excellent written and verbal communication, and proficiency in administrative tasks, often supported by experience or a relevant certification. Familiarity with tools like Google Workspace, Microsoft Office, project management platforms (e.g., Asana, Trello), and communication systems such as Slack or Zoom is typically required. Outstanding time management, problem-solving, and interpersonal skills help you stand out in supporting clients remotely. These skills ensure tasks are completed efficiently, client needs are met proactively, and professional relationships are maintained, which is vital for client satisfaction and long-term success.

How does a direct client virtual assistant typically manage communication and collaboration with clients who work in different time zones?

As a Direct Client Virtual Assistant, managing communication across time zones is a common challenge. Most VAs use shared digital tools like project management platforms, cloud-based calendars, and messaging apps to stay organized and responsive. It's standard practice to establish overlapping 'core hours' for real-time communication and clarify expectations regarding response times. Regular check-ins and clear documentation help ensure tasks are completed smoothly, regardless of time differences. This approach fosters trust and reliable collaboration, even when working remotely for clients around the world.

Job description

Overview
This position provides support to mortgage banking activities through the sales, servicing, and management of clients and referral sources. Processes critical mortgage loan and service documentation. Serves as a point of contact with clients by providing loan process updates, answering inquiries, and following up on outstanding documentation needs. Enhances outreach through direct mail, phone campaigns, and other activities that facilitate sales and marketing efforts for the department.
Responsibilities & Qualifications
Sales Support - Schedules appointments, answers incoming communications, and coordinates business development events to aid management of clients and referral sources in lending activities. Regularly updates clients and referrals on loan process status. Provides post-application support to help manage rate locks, loan addendums, and changes.
Documentation - Streamlines lending activities by managing critical documentation such as point of sale documents, disclosure statements, and mortgage loan applications. Prepares file packages and maintains client databases.
Sales & Marketing - Assists with sales and marketing activities including direct client communications, coordinating sales materials, and other related tasks. Periodically assists more advanced sales duties such as attending events or participating in calls.
Loan Proficiency - Maintains knowledge of loan processes, documentation, and applicable regulations to accurately support loan activities. Utilizes knowledge to assist clients with questions or concerns.
